Interface-engineered Caco-2 cell culture on a collagen-coated liquid–liquid interface in a microfluidic device
Epithelial tissues form selective barriers essential for physiological homeostasis. Conventional in vitro models rely on solid substrates, which limit the physicochemical flexibility of the cellular microenvironment.
